Colour: Green and Red
Size: 148 x 78 mm
Security feature: Watermark (Female Head)
Metal Security Thread
Date on first notes: 10/6/77
Date on last notes: 13/9/89

Queen Medhb was the legendary Queen of Connacht.. The portrait is based on carvings in stone dating back to 100BC. The reverse of the note features a decorate excerpt from 'Leabhair na hUadre' dating from 11th and 12th Century.
The overall theme from this note is based on Irish mythology. There were 809,000,000 of these notes issued, most of these were exchanged for the £1 coin which replaced the note in 1990 and the bulk of the remaining notes were cashed in during the Euro changeover in 2001.
